Opened Nov. 2022. Fully vegan bakery/cafe. Sells sweet & savory baked goods, breads, birthday cakes and hot drinks with vegan milks. Open Mon-Sun 7:00am-5:00pm.

✨Review✨
A vegan bakery I had been wanting to visit for so long! 🥐✨ It was packed with customers, so it’s clearly a local favorite!

Honestly, if you didn’t know it was all vegan, you probably wouldn’t even notice because there are no big signs advertising it. I bet lots of people enjoy it without realizing! 🌱 The quality is seriously incredible.🤩

I finally tried the Passionfruit White Chocolate Cube Croissant, and it absolutely lived up to the hype!🤍 The croissant has so many delicate layers with a soft, fluffy center filled with creamy filling. The sweet and tangy passionfruit flavor is so refreshing and perfect for summer!☀️ It’s a limited time pastry, so don’t miss it!!!!

I also had the Iced Raspberry Matcha. 🍵💓 The matcha isn’t too strong, which lets the bright raspberry flavor and the creamy plant milk shine. It makes for such a refreshing and delicious latte!

The display case was filled with beautiful cakes and pastries that looked like sparkling jewels. 💎✨ The bakery itself is bright, spotless, and has a huge window where you can watch the pastries being made. There’s even a cozy corner where kids can read books! 📚 They also have both indoor seating and a lovely outdoor patio.

Vancouver’s Vegan Pastry Heaven 🥐

I absolutely loved this bakery. Their pastries are on another level—beautiful, delicate, and bursting with flavor. We tried the hot chocolate cube croissant and the cinnamon roll, and both were incredibly delicious. The croissant was flaky with the perfect amount of richness, and the cinnamon roll was soft, warm, and comforting without being overly sweet.

But the real star was the rose chai latte. I’ve truly never had anything like it anywhere. The flavor was floral, cozy, and perfectly balanced—so unique and memorable.

The whole shop is stunning too—everything from the pastries to the drinks to the space itself is so aesthetically pleasing.

Absolutely AMAZING breakfast cafe! Would kill for!

The food here is amazing - they have vegan breakfast croissant sandwiches and a wide variety of pastries, plus standard (vegan) cafe drinks. I personally had their sausage breakfast sandwich, a pain au chocolate, their seasonal peaches and cream pastry, and a chai latte, all of which were excellent.

The cafe is somewhat small and seemed to be very popular when I was there, making the actual restaurant quite busy and loud. Highly recommend taking food elsewhere or snagging outdoor seating if weather permits.

The staff were also very nice - when an item wasn't included on our order they just gave it to us for free instead of having us set up another purchase.
